WebFeb 21, 2024 · Thrombotic thrombocytopenic purpura (TTP) is a microangiopathic hemolytic anemia classically characterized by the pentad of fever, hemolytic anemia, thrombocytopenia, and renal and neurologic dysfunction. TTP results from either a congenital or acquired absence/decrease of the von Willebrand factor-cleaving protease … WebThrombotic thrombocytopenic purpura (TTP) is a blood disorder in which platelet clumps form in small blood vessels. This leads to a low platelet count (thrombocytopenia). …
